Owner must ensure that all players know and follow these rules

for safe operation of the system.

WARNING

• DO NOT HANG on the rim or any part of the system including

backboard, support braces or net.

• During play, especially when performing dunk type activities,

keep player's face away from the backboard, rim and net.
Serious injury could occur if teeth/face come in contact with
backboard, rim or net.

• Do not slide, climb, shake or play on base and/or pole.
• When adjusting height or moving system, keep hands and

fingers away from moving parts.

• Do not allow children to move or adjust system.
• During play, do not wear jewelry (rings, watches, necklaces,

etc.). Objects may entangle in net.

• Keep organic material away from pole base. Grass, litter, etc.

could cause corrosion and/or deterioration.

• Check pole system for signs of corrosion (rust, pitting,

chipping) and repaint with exterior enamel paint. If rust has
penetrated through the steel anywhere, replace pole
immediately.

• Check system before each use for proper ballast, loose

hardware, excessive wear and signs corrosion and repair
before use.

• Check system before each use for instability.
• Never play on damaged equipment.
• Keep pole top covered with cap at all times.
• See instruction manual for proper installation and

maintenance.

Read and understand warnings listed
below before using this product.

Failure to follow these warnings may
result in serious injury and/or property
damage.

S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

Most injuries are caused by misuse and/or not following instructions.

Use caution when using this system.

• If using a ladder during assembly, use extreme caution.
• Three (3) capable adults are recommended for this operation.
• Before digging, contact utility company to locate underground power

cables, gas, and water lines. Ensure there are no overhead power lines
within 20 ft. (7 m) radius of pole location.

• Climate, corrosion, excessive use, or misuse could result in system

failure.

• If technical assistance is required, contact Customer Service.
• Minimum operational height is 6'6" (1.98 m) to the bottom of backboard.
• This equipment is intended for home recreational use only and NOT

excessive competitive play.

• Read and understand the warning label affixed to pole.
• The life of your basketball pole depends on many conditions. The

climate, placement of the pole, the location of the pole, exposure to
corrosives such as pesticides, herbicides or salts are all important.

• Adult supervision is recommended when adjusting height.
• Serious injury could occur if teeth/face come in contact with backboard,

net, or rim.

FAILURE TO FOLLOW THESE S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S MAY RESULT IN

SERIOUS INJURY, PROPERTY DAMAGE AND WILL VOID WARRANTY.

Owner must ensure that all players know and

follow these rules for safe operation of the system.

To ensure safety, do not attempt to assemble this system without following the
instructions carefully. Proper and complete assembly, use and supervision is
essential for proper operation and to reduce the risk of accident or injury. A
high probability of serious injury exists if this system is not installed,
maintained, and operated properly. Check entire box and inside all packing
material for parts and/or additional instructional material. Before beginning
assembly, read the instructions and identify parts using the hardware identifier
and parts list in this document.
